MONTSERRAT
Location:
Montserrat is located in the eastern Caribbean Sea, about 400 kilometres southeast
of Puerto Rico. Its total area is 100 square kilometres.
Population:
12,701 (July, 1994 estimate)

Government:
Montserrat is a dependent territory of the United Kingdom.
Legal System:
Montserrat's legal system is based on English common law and statute law.
Telecommunications:
Montserrat's system has 3,000 telephones.
Economy:
The economy is small and open with economic activity centered on tourism and
construction. Tourism is the most important sector and accounts for roughly 20% of
GDP. Agriculture accounts for about 4% of GDP and industry 10%. The economy is
heavily dependent on imports, making it vulnerable to fluctuations in world prices.
Exports consist mainly of electronic parts sold to the United States.
Industries:
Montserrat's main industries are tourism, light manufacturing, rum, textiles and
electronic appliances.
Currency:
1 EC dollar (EC$) = 100 cents
Exchange Rates:
East Caribbean dollars (EC$) per US$1 - 2.70 (fixed rate since 1976)
